i noticed pakistani lipsticks have incredible color payoff and are long lasting. they are comparable to MAC matte lippies but are more matte and the colors are pretty yucky looking on the tube but strangely look fantastic on dusky desi skintones.
Pakistan also gets makeup from other asian countries that are pretty good. Hong Kong, Japan, China all have similar weather conditions and so their makeup and skincare are more in accord for the needs of desi skin than are european/american brands. you need makeup that can withstand heat and humidity in pakistan.

to answer your Q....i've seen them sold in random stores in karachi. actually i remember seeing the brand medora....
